from yesterdays news "This is an exciting time for our company. We are now entering the busy spring and summer construction season. We have already begun experiencing strong demand for our crushed gravel services" said Darcy Hird, President and CEO of Prairie Oil Field Services. "In order to meet the high demand, we are in the final stages of acquiring a 160-acre quarry in Manitoba. The quarry will significantly increase our inventory of crushed gravel and allow us to begin mining and marketing a more diversified product line, including shale and stone specialty products. The all-cash transaction is expected to be non-dilutive to shareholders and close within the next 15 days," concluded Darcy Hird.
